The Department of Comparative Biomedical Sciences offers graduate studies through the School of Veterinary Medicine, awarding Master of Science and Doctor of Philosophy degrees in Biomedical and Veterinary Medical Sciences with a focus on Comparative Biomedical Sciences. This curriculum aims to deliver advanced learning experiences across diverse biomedical disciplines. Key research areas within the Department encompass cancer biology, cardiovascular disorders, developmental processes, neurological sciences, and toxicology.
Our graduate program's objective is to deliver customized education for future scientific and academic leaders in veterinary and biomedical research. The coursework equips students with essential competencies for fulfilling careers in academia, industry, or public sector roles.
The graduate curriculum combines classroom instruction, seminar discussions, and self-directed research. We prioritize building strong foundational knowledge of scientific literature while developing proficiency in research methodologies. Furthermore, we foster exceptional abilities in both written and verbal scientific communication.
